Avg Overall CMS Rating: 3.0/ 5The average Overall CMS Rating for all CMS-certified nursing homes in Pennsylvania. Ratings combine health inspections, staffing, and quality measures, with inspections weighted most. Individual facilities can vary widely from this average.
National Average: 3.2/ 5
Avg Staffing Rating: 3.4/ 5The average Staffing Rating across all CMS-certified nursing homes in Pennsylvania. Reflects nursing staff hours per resident per day (including RNs), adjusted for residents' care needs. Individual facilities can vary widely from this average.
National Average: 3.4/ 5
Avg Health Insp. Rating: 2.8/ 5The average Health Inspection Rating across all CMS-certified nursing homes in Pennsylvania. Based on each facility's recent inspections and complaint investigations, weighing the number, scope, and severity of deficiencies. Individual facilities can vary widely from this average.
National Average: 3.0/ 5

Overview of Brethren Village – Village Manor

Operated and owned by Brethren Village, Brethren Village – Village Manor is a skilled nursing home in Lititz, Pennsylvania. The home at 3001 Lititz Pike serves short-term rehabilitation residents and those needing ongoing nursing care. It takes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ay, providing flexible pathways for families to access care. With a 65 percent occupancy rate, the 114-bed home has available capacity and tends to serve residents for extended stays, averaging about 370 days.

Daily nursing care is central to the setting. Total nursing support averages 4 hours 50 minutes per resident day, with registered nurses providing an average of 43 minutes of direct care daily, alongside nurse aides and licensed practical nurses. This staffing mix supports the skilled care and rehabilitation focus. The community offers specialized services spanning short-term rehabilitation, respite care, and memory support care, along with personal care and skilled nursing. Therapy services exist on site, and residents can join aquatic programs and group exercise classes tailored to support strength and mobility. The community is well-situated in a highly walkable neighborhood, with a Walk Score of 91, making it convenient for family visits and access to nearby services. Occupants can access transportation services and concierge support for daily needs. The facility maintains security systems and offers more home care services for residents who may need extended support at home.

Over the inspection period, Pennsylvania Department of Health inspections have noted periodic concerns surrounding medication management, administrative procedures, and operational safeguards. Families considering Brethren Village – Village Manor will want to ask the staff directly how these areas are managed during a tour.

Sherwood Oaks

100 & 500 Norman Drive, Cranberry Township, PA 16066
Overview of Sherwood Oaks

Located in Cranberry Township, Pennsylvania, Sherwood Oaks is a nursing home operated by Pittsburgh Lifetime Care Community and owned by Nanci Case. The 77-bed home is a relatively small community with 30 residents. Families can pay through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ay to arrange coverage for skilled nursing and rehabilitation care.

Seniors stay for an average of 43 days, which is mostly under post-acute rehabilitation. Residents recovering from surgery, hospitalization, or injury benefit from rehabilitation services and consistent staffing presence. Nurse staffing averages approximately 6 hours and 9 minutes per resident. This includes registered nurse time, nursing aide support, and licensed practical nurse time for the resident’s safety and comfort.

Visiting the community requires a car. It has a Walk Score of 4, so visiting family and residents need to arrange transportation for most errands and appointments. Sherwood Oaks provides transportation services for residents who need to go out for activities and appointments.

Amenities available to keep seniors engaged include a fitness center, an art studio, a woodworking shop, and a substantial library of over 7,000 volumes. They can use the computer room with free internet or connect via wireless service. Residents also have plenty of dining options.

The facility underwent state inspections, which identified deficiencies in staff training and medical documentation, but corrective measures implemented. Sherwood Oaks maintains a 24-hour staffing to accommodate residents’ needs around the clock.

Westminster Woods

360 Westminster Drive, Huntingdon, PA 16652
Overview of Westminster Woods

Set across a 122-acre wooded campus, Westminster Woods is a 34-bed nonprofit skilled nursing and memory care home operated by Westminster Woods Inc. Serving adults aged 55 and older within a continuing care retirement community, the facility provides personal care, short-term rehabilitation, and respite stays alongside its residential units. Admissions follow a mixed payer profile comprising 57% private-pay, 32% Medicare, and 12% Medicaid clients, though long-term Medicaid residents make up over 43% of the permanent building population. The property carries a Walk Score of 71, registers an average resident stay of 101 days, and maintains a 71% occupancy rate alongside a 2023 net operating loss of $289.4 thousand on thin payroll lines.

Oversight logs from state health departments detail a standard daily staffing framework, with overall nursing attention averaging 4 hours and 16 minutes per resident to track just under the Pennsylvania baseline. The property holds a clean three-year federal fine record with zero financial penalties, but routine monitoring has highlighted persistent administrative safety items. Standard licensing reviews in 2024 and January 2025 flagged 18 combined moderate deficiencies involving unlocked medications in resident rooms, incomplete staff fire safety training, staff lacking active CPR certifications on shift, and slow emergency evacuation drill times. On the clinical side, quality benchmarks present notable challenges across both short- and long-term groups; permanent residents experience elevated levels of major fall injuries, urinary tract infections, and high-rate weight loss, while temporary rehabilitation metrics show weak community discharge numbers and low seasonal vaccination updates.

Prospective representatives exploring local care options can look through these public health summaries to analyze the home’s operational trends. Since the official tracking profiles document adequate daily care hours and a low penalty history alongside repeated administrative marks in fire drills, building safety protocols, and general physical decline, the documents indicate a need for close operational review.

Overview of The Inn at Horsham Center for Jewish Life

The Inn at Horsham Center for Jewish Life is a 58-bed nursing home managed by 1425 Horsham SNF Operations Holdings LLC. The facility handles skilled nursing, personal care, memory care, rehabilitation services, and respite care, featuring recreational programs and dining options that honor Jewish dietary traditions. Payer data shows the building serves a predominantly Medicaid population with a blend of short- and long-term stays. Shared spaces include an on-site beauty salon, a library, family lounges, and an outdoor patio. Business records show immediate room availability, with the facility running at a low 50% occupancy rate.

State health logs reveal a busy regulatory track record, with the community pulling 49 total citations across 14 inspections since 2021, plus two substantiated consumer complaints. Enforcement files show that the home was hit with federal financial fines totaling $115,000 during 2024 and 2025.

A standard state check in July 2025 turned up moderate problems with staff supervision during an abuse allegation investigation, medication labeling mistakes, and incomplete medical evaluation records. These issues mirror earlier inspection trends that pointed to recurring marks for staff qualification tracking, emergency readiness plans, general medication handling, and kitchen safety issues.

Individuals checking out nearby senior care setups can use these public health tracking reports to weigh the home’s daily operational history. Since the state paperwork details low occupancy and multiple historical training, medication, and safety fines alongside dedicated cultural dining and programming, the documentation suggests looking closely at the facility’s recent quality updates.

St. John Neumann Center

10400 Roosevelt Blvd, Philadelphia, PA 19116
Overview of St. John Neumann Center

St. John Neumann Center is a nursing home that provides skilled nursing, short-term rehabilitation, and long-term care for older adults in a 226-bed setting on Roosevelt Boulevard in Philadelphia. With a relatively walkable neighborhood, it offers convenient access to nearby services for residents and visiting family members. Moreover, an average length of stay of 130 days also reflects a combination of individuals recovering after hospitalization and those requiring ongoing nursing support. Medicare, Medicaid, and private pay are also accepted, giving families multiple payment options.

The community’s staffing structure helps meet the medical and personal care needs of older adults with varying levels of support. In addition, approximately 4 hours and 11 minutes of nursing care are provided each day. Registered nurses provide an average of 38 minutes per resident, nurse aides contribute 2 hours and 6 minutes of hands-on assistance, and licensed nurses add another 46 minutes of specialized care.

Ranking Methodology

How we rank these nursing homes

Every nursing home above is evaluated across five weighted categories using CMS data including Care Compare, Payroll-Based Journal, and Medicare Cost Reports.

  • CMS data
  • 5 weighted categories
  • Updated quarterly
Full methodology

Weighting overview

  • 35%
    Care Quality
  • 20%
    Staffing
  • 20%
    Regulatory
  • 20%
    Operational
  • 5%
    Environment
01

Care Quality 35%

The largest single share of every ranking. CMS star ratings and quality measures that reflect actual care delivered to residents.

  • Includes
  • Overall Rating
  • Health Inspection
  • QM Rating
  • Long-Stay QM
  • Short-Stay QM
02

Staffing Adequacy 20%

The strongest predictor of resident outcomes. Volume and stability of nursing care, drawn from CMS Payroll-Based Journal.

  • Includes
  • Nurse Hrs/Res/Day
  • RN vs State
  • Total Nurse Staff Hrs vs State
  • RN Turnover
03

Regulatory & Safety Record 20%

Inspection patterns that star ratings can mask. We weight per-inspection rates more heavily than raw counts.

  • Includes
  • Citations
  • Citations/Inspection
  • Severe Citations
  • Fines
  • Accreditations
04

Operational & Financial Stability 20%

Stable operations and sound finances are leading indicators of consistent care over time.

  • Includes
  • Occupancy vs State
  • Avg Length of Stay
  • Revenue
  • Payroll %
  • Years in Operation
  • Admin Tenure
05

Environment & Accessibility 5%

Context that matters to families but doesn't directly measure clinical care. Weighted lower for nursing homes than for assisted or independent living.

  • Includes
  • Walk Score
  • BBB Rating

Frequently Asked Questions about Nursing Homes in Pennsylvania

What's the difference between assisted living and a nursing home in Pennsylvania?

Assisted living in Pennsylvania is a residential model focused on housing, hospitality, and help with daily activities. Nursing homes (skilled nursing facilities) provide 24/7 medical care from licensed nurses for residents with significant health needs, and are regulated more strictly under both state and federal CMS rules.

Does Pennsylvania Medicaid cover nursing home care?

Yes — Pennsylvania Medicaid covers nursing home care for residents who meet income, asset, and medical-need eligibility requirements. Most CMS-certified nursing homes accept Medicaid as a primary payer once long-term-care eligibility is established.

What is nursing home care?

Nursing homes (also called skilled nursing facilities) provide 24/7 medical care from licensed nurses, rehabilitation services, and long-term custodial care for residents with significant health or functional needs.

How do I choose the right nursing home in Pennsylvania?

Start by matching the level of care offered to the resident's current and anticipated needs, then compare licensing status, staff-to-resident ratios, recent inspection results, and pricing. Tour at least two or three communities in Pennsylvania, talk to current residents and families, and confirm what is included in the base rate versus billed as add-on services.

What should I look for when visiting nursing homes in Pennsylvania?

Pay attention to staff interactions with residents, cleanliness and odor, food quality at meal times, the activity calendar, and how questions about pricing and care plans are answered. Ask to see the most recent state inspection report, the move-out / level-of-care-change policy, and a sample monthly bill that lists every fee.
